Know About the NHS Electronic Prescription Service


NHS Electronic Prescription Service

The Electronic Prescription Service (EPS) is one of the most useful services that can help your GP practice to send your regular prescriptions electronically to your preferred place so that you can easily collect your regular medication. The service removes the need of a paper prescription.

With the NHS Electronic Prescription Service, there is no need for visiting your GP on a frequent basis just to collect a handwritten prescription.


How does the NHS EPS work?

First, you need to register with the NHS Electronic Prescription Service. Second, you need to nominate a place where your GP practice can send your prescriptions through the internet and collect your medicines. The place could be your favourite pharmacy, a dispensing appliance contractor, or a GP practice.

The nomination process is nothing different from the prescription collection service where the pharmacist collects your prescription on the behalf of you instead of you paying a visit to your GP. The difference here is that the prescription will be sent via the internet.

You can nominate a pharmacy that is convenient to you. For more convenience, you can nominate a website that offers the online pharmacy service, collects your prescription online from your doctor, and deliver your medicine to your address for free.

Usually, GP practices and pharmacies will offer the second stage (R2) of the Electronic Prescription Service. Remember that your prescription will not be sent electronically until your GP offers the EPS. Your GP will inform you when and how to use the NHS electronic prescription service.

EPS is reliable, safe, secure and confidential. Your GP, your nominated pharmacy, and NHS prescription payment & fraud agencies can view your online prescriptions.
